Elizabeth Bagnall 1640–1711 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1640

Birth Location: Isle of Wight, Isle of Wight, Virginia, United States

Death Date: 14 Feb 1711

Death Location: Rappahannock, Essex, Virginia, United States

Father: ROGER BAGNALL

Mother: Rebecca Braswell

Spouse(s):

Children(s):

In 1640, Elizabeth Bagnall entered the world in Isle of Wight, Isle of Wight, Virginia, United States, born to Roger Bagnall And Rebecca Braswell. Elizabeth Bagnall passed away in 1711 in Rappahannock, Essex, Virginia, United States.
